Output e5c26eee5e972c38f227d64bd5f9ecb70eb45b19076d6b93403b0d2f3ca1ec2e:54

value
18114
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5f067b2f7727135cd58a9859d8f6742a962e1d8715ca3675a4c26cfa924aea17
address
bc1ptur8ktmhyuf4e4v2npva3an592tzu8v8zh9rvadycfk04yj2agtsdeg65h
transaction
e5c26eee5e972c38f227d64bd5f9ecb70eb45b19076d6b93403b0d2f3ca1ec2e
spent
true